Shaun Coffman is a self-taught artist from a small town outside of Houston, Texas. He attended Stephen F. Austin State University in Nacogdoches City, Texas and studied in the fields of human and social sciences. At the age of 21, he was introduced to art, and on that day, he found his passion.
Since that day, Shaun has been creating realistic images that evoke pure emotion. "ShonB. is somehow able to put his subjects’ soul on to canvas." DiverseWorks
Shaun B.'s style can be described as fine art with an edge. His content ranges from extremely beautiful subjects to those that are extremely taboo.
He has an eye for the things that provoke thought. It is in the way he translates his vision. From his portraits of pregnant women to his series of black face paintings, a specific feel surrounds each piece. Currently he is working on a series of painting entitled "American History Black" for an upcoming show.
With his growing passion for art, there will be great things to come from Shaun B. “I don't expect everyone to love my art, but within everyone of my pieces there is a degree of love, hurt, pain, and joy; and that is what I want people to realize. I want my art to evoke a feeling. I want them to know that I love and that I hurt through my vision."
